Members of the 3rd Field Artillery load a powder charge into an M-198 155mm howitzer while participating in a live fire exercise during the multinational joint service Exercise BRIGHT STAR '85

description

Summary

The original finding aid described this photograph as:

Base: Gabel Mamza

Country: Egypt (EGY)

Scene Camera Operator: PH2 Philip Wiggins

Release Status: Released to Public

A US Army United Defense LP M109 155mm Paladin Self-propelled Howitzer, 1Bn/7FA, 1ST Infantry Division travels in a convoy on the Route Arizona roadway. This unit is in Bosnia to serve as a covering force for the 1ST Armored Division's redeployment during Operation Joint Endeavor. Operation Joint Endeavor is a peacekeeping effort by a multinational Implementation Force (IFOR), comprised of NATO and non-NATO military forces, deployed to Bosnia in support of the Dayton Peace Accords
